How To Fix EEWMSERVICE093 - Internal error during authorization check


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: EEWMSERVICE - IS-U Work Management: Service

  • Message number: 093

  • Message text: Internal error during authorization check

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message EEWMSERVICE093 - Internal error during authorization check ?

    The SAP error message EEWMSERVICE093 indicates an internal error during the authorization check process. This error typically arises when there is an issue with the authorization objects or roles assigned to a user, or it may be related to a configuration problem within the SAP system.

    Causes:

    1. Missing Authorizations: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to perform the action they are attempting.
    2. Role Issues: The roles assigned to the user may not be correctly configured or may be missing required authorization objects.
    3. System Configuration: There may be a misconfiguration in the authorization checks or in the underlying system settings.
    4. Transport Issues: If recent changes were transported to the system, there may be inconsistencies in the authorization data.
    5. Internal Errors: There could be a bug or internal error in the SAP system that is causing the authorization check to fail.

    Solutions:

    1. Check User Authorizations:

      • Use transaction code SU01 to check the user’s authorizations.
      • Review the roles assigned to the user and ensure they include the necessary authorization objects for the action being performed.
    2. Review Authorization Objects:

      • Use transaction code SU53 immediately after the error occurs to analyze the last authorization check. This will show which authorization object failed and why.
      • If necessary, adjust the roles or create new ones to include the missing authorizations.
    3. Check Role Configuration:

      • Use transaction code PFCG to review and modify roles. Ensure that the roles are correctly configured and that all necessary authorization objects are included.
    4. Transport Management:

      • If the issue arose after a transport, check the transport logs for any errors or inconsistencies. You may need to re-import the transport or adjust the roles accordingly.
    5. System Logs:

      • Check the system logs (transaction code SM21) for any additional error messages or warnings that may provide more context about the internal error.
    6. SAP Notes:

      • Search the SAP Support Portal for any rel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error. There may be patches or updates available that resolve the issue.
    7. Contact SAP Support:

      • If the issue persists and cannot be resolved through the above steps, consider reaching out to SAP Support for further assistance. Provide them with detailed information about the error, including the transaction code being used and any relevant logs.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es:
      • SU01: User Maintenance
      • SU53: Display Authorization Check
      • PFCG: Role Maintenance
      • SM21: System Log
    • Authorization Concepts: Familiarize yourself with SAP's authorization concepts, including roles, profiles, and authorization objects, to better understand how to troubleshoot authorization issues.
